86175816003 has 40 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 131225574480. Its totient is φ = 56345129280.
The previous prime is 86175815993. The next prime is 86175816017. The reversal of 86175816003 is 30061857168.
86175816003 is a `hidden beast` number, since 8 + 6 + 1 + 7 + 581 + 60 + 0 + 3 = 666.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 86175816003 - 24 = 86175815987 is a prime.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 86175816003.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(86175816043)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 39 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1208113 + ... + 1277453.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(3280639362).
Almost surely, 286175816003 is an apocalyptic number.
86175816003 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(45049758477).
86175816003 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
86175816003 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 69649 (or 69640 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 241920, while the sum is 45.
The spelling of 86175816003 in words is "eighty-six billion, one hundred seventy-five million, eight hundred sixteen thousand, three".
